Product Details
This waterproof version of our bestselling day pack features a roll-top closure, waterproof fabric and taped seams that seal out moisture. It's still ultralight and stuffs into a built-in pouch for storage and travel, just like the original.
- Shell is 75D recycled polyester ripstop with taped seams.
- Bluesign-approved fabric ensures reduced impact on the environment.
- Two convenient large water bottle pockets.
- Bungee straps secure items outside the pack.
- Please note: not designed to be fully submerged in water.
- Roll-top closure seals rain and snow out.
- Comfortable air mesh shoulder and sternum straps allow cooling ventilation.
- Stuffs into a built-in pouch for easy storage and travel.
